
**Grilling Tofu: A Guide to Perfectly Grilled Tofu with Mediterranean Flavors**
Tofu is an adaptable and healthy plant-derived protein that can enhance any dish. When grilling tofu, selecting the appropriate kind is vital for optimal outcome. Soft or silken tofu should be avoided for grilling, as it does not possess the density required to withstand grilling. Instead, choose firm or extra-firm tofu, which will retain its shape and texture when exposed to high temperatures.
**Preparing Tofu for the Grill**
1. **Press the Tofu:** Start by pressing the tofu to eliminate excess moisture. This step is crucial for achieving a denser texture and enabling the tofu to soak up marinades more effectively. Place the tofu block between paper towels or a clean kitchen towel and place a heavy item on top, such as a cast-iron skillet or a stack of books. Allow it to sit for at least 30 minutes.
2. **Slice the Tofu:** After pressing, cut the tofu into uniform pieces. Thicker slices are preferred for grilling since they are less likely to break apart.
3. **Marinate the Tofu:** To impart flavor to the tofu, marinate it prior to grilling. For a Mediterranean-inspired twist, use this marinade:
– 6 tablespoons soy sauce
– ¼ cup olive oil
– 1 teaspoon garlic powder
– 1 teaspoon onion powder
– 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
Mix the ingredients in a bowl or a resealable plastic bag, add the tofu slices, and allow them to marinate for at least 30 minutes. For more pronounced flavor, marinate for several hours or overnight in the fridge.
**Grilling Tofu**
1. **Preheat the Grill:** Heat your grill to medium-high. Ensure that the grates are clean and lightly greased to avoid sticking.
2. **Grill the Tofu:** Position the marinated tofu slices on the grill. Cook them for about 4-5 minutes on each side, or until grill marks form and the tofu is heated throughout. Minimize movement of the tofu to prevent it from crumbling.
3. **Serve and Enjoy:** After grilling, take the tofu off the grill and serve it warm. Grilled tofu can be enjoyed on its own, added to salads, or paired with a side of grilled vegetables for a complete meal.
